Martingale strategy application
The Martingale system doubles bets after losses, aiming to recover previous deficits with a single win. Cryptocurrency transactions facilitate this approach through fast processing and divisible units. Players start with minimum wagers, doubling amounts following each unsuccessful spin until winning. This method faces practical limitations despite its mathematical appeal. Table limits prevent infinite doubling sequences. Extended losing streaks exhaust even substantial balances before recovery occurs. The house edge persists regardless of betting patterns, meaning long-term expectations remain negative. While short-term wins appear possible, sustained profits prove statistically improbable. Digital platforms’ speed actually exposes players to more spins per hour, accelerating potential losses.
Fibonacci sequence tactics
The Fibonacci system follows the mathematical sequence where each number equals the sum of the two preceding values. Players increase bets according to this pattern after losses: 1, 1, 2, 3, 5, 8, 13, and so forth. After wins, they move back two positions in the sequence. This progressive approach requires less aggressive bet increases than Martingale, potentially extending playing time. However, the underlying mathematics remain unchanged, the house advantage applies to every spin independently. Long losing sequences still deplete funds, though more gradually. The system creates an illusion of control without altering fundamental odds.
D’Alembert method of mechanics
This system increases bets by one unit after losses and decreases by one unit after wins. The gradual progression appears less risky than doubling strategies. Players theorise that wins and losses eventually balance, leaving them ahead through the systematic adjustments. Reality contradicts this assumption. Roulette outcomes follow independent probability distributions. Past results don’t influence future spins. The house edge compounds over time regardless of bet sizing patterns. While the D’Alembert method moderates volatility compared to aggressive systems, it cannot overcome mathematical disadvantages built into game rules.
Flat betting considerations
Flat betting maintains consistent wager amounts regardless of previous outcomes. This approach eliminates progression-related risks while accepting slower potential gains. Players set fixed bet sizes matching their budget constraints and stick to them throughout sessions. Mathematically, flat betting performs identically to progressive systems over sufficient trials. The house edge applies uniformly to total amounts wagered. This strategy offers psychological benefits through predictability and reduced emotional decision-making. Players avoid the stress of calculating complex progression sequences during gameplay. Budget management becomes straightforward with predetermined wager amounts.
Statistical reality check
No betting system alters the fundamental probability mathematics governing roulette. Each spin operates independently, with house edges embedded in payout structures. A European wheel offers 48.6% win probability on even-money bets due to the zero pocket. These odds remain constant regardless of betting patterns. Systems can modify short-term variance and playing time duration. They cannot transform negative expectation games into profitable ventures. Casinos welcome system players because mathematical laws guarantee long-term profits for the house. Cryptocurrency platforms function identically to traditional venues in this regard.
